I tend to be an optimist, and even though this season ended early, there were several encouraging developments. When the final whistle sounded against Army the Terps had 4 freshmen on the field, Erksa, Kolar, Ruppel and Schaller). In addition, several sophomores improved tremendously, to me, Eric Spanos, Zach Whittier and Colin Burlace.

Goalie. Here's hoping Logan McNaney is fully recovered from his injury. If he is not, I have confidence in Brian Ruppel. Even though Ruppel was a 5 star recruit, I had my doubts about him because of his high school competition. He played in the public school system in Baltimore County where the competition is weak. I always wonder if any of the Private schools tried to poach him away. He will be fine with coaching and experience.


Defense. Ajax should be back, and even though he missed several games he was recently named a second team AA. His running mates will be Colin Burlace and A.j. Larkin/ Will Shaller. Whoever does not start on defense out of Schaller and Larkin will probably be a long stick middie.

Midfield. The short stick middies will be Eric Kolar and Dante Trader. After a year of shaking of the dust I expect Trader to be greatly improved. The long stick will be either Larkin/Schaller and Redd and I am not sure of McDonald is back. Since the attack has some numbers, I expect some people to switch back and forth between units. jack Koras will definitely be on the first unit alongside maybe Owen Murphy and Zach Whittier. In addition, you have Eric Malever, returning from injury and redshirt freshman Aidan Aitken who could earn time. Also keep an eye on Elijah Stobaugh from IMG Academy. We also have to make room for Marco Signorelli.

Attack. Here's where we have some numbers. Erksa should be the ringleader, but you also can factor in Dan Kelly, Eric Malever, Eric Spanos, Zach Whittier and Owen Murphy. With Erksa and Malever you have two players who can create opportunity on offense.

Faceoff. Is a question mark. Do you look to high rated incoming freshman Sean Crater or maybe the transfer portal.



Speaking of the transfer portal one name really intrigues me and I would like to him in a Terp uniform. Keep the name Alexander Vardaro in mind. Second team AA out of Princeton. I know we do not typically have transfers from Princeton, even though I believe Mike Chanencuk was one, he would be a welcome addition.

If there is one player from the past few years, I would like to clone it is Roman Puglise. His type of play on the field is something this year's team sorely missed.
